Overview

STM8AF6246ITCX from STMicroelectronics is an AEC-Q100 qualified automotive-grade 8-bit MCU featuring a 16 MHz STM8A core, 8 Kbyte Flash memory with 20-year data retention at 55 °C, 640 byte true data EEPROM (300 kcycle endurance), and integrated 10-bit ADC with 7 muxed channels. It supports LIN 2.2 communication, SPI up to 8 Mbit/s, and I²C up to 400 Kbit/s, and operates across –40 to 150 °C for engine control unit (ECU) sensor interface applications.

For engineers reviewing the STM8AF6246ITCX datasheet, STM8AF6246ITCX pinout, STM8AF6246ITCX application, or STM8AF6246ITCX equivalent, key selection criteria include automotive temperature grade (–40 to 150 °C), LINUART compliance, high-sink I/O capability (21 pins), embedded EEPROM endurance, and AEC-Q100 qualification status.

Technical Context

The STM8AF6246ITCX implements a Harvard-architecture STM8A core with 3-stage pipeline and extended instruction set, enabling deterministic real-time execution in safety-critical automotive subsystems. Its clock system integrates trimmable 16 MHz RC and low-power 128 kHz RC oscillators, plus external crystal support and clock security monitoring.

Interrupt handling uses a nested controller supporting 32 interrupts and up to 28 external inputs on 7 vectors, while power management includes Wait, Auto-wakeup, and Halt modes with user-definable clock gating - critical for battery-sensitive body electronics and LIN node wake-up responsiveness.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ture STM8A 8-bit Harvard core with 3-stage pipeline and extended instruction set - enables deterministic timing for automotive control loops.
Max CPU Frequency 16 MHz at VDD = 3.3–5.5 V - supports real-time LIN frame processing and ADC sampling within strict timing windows.
Flash Memory 8 Kbyte program Flash with 20-year data retention at 55 °C after 1 kcycle - suitable for field-updatable ECU firmware with long service life.
Data EEPROM 640 byte true data EEPROM, 300 kcycle endurance - retains calibration data, fault logs, and configuration parameters across vehicle lifetime.
ADC Resolution 10-bit SAR ADC with ±1 LSB INL, 7 muxed input channels + 1 internal reference channel - enables precise analog sensor reading (e.g., coolant temp, throttle position).
LIN Compliance LINUART module compliant with LIN 2.2 specification, supporting master/slave modes and automatic resynchronization - ensures interoperability in automotive sub-bus networks.
Operating Temperature –40 °C to +150 °C - certified for under-hood deployment in engine management, transmission control, and exhaust systems.
I/O Drive Strength Up to 21 high-sink output pins (20 mA sink per pin) - directly drives LEDs, relays, and discrete loads without external drivers in body control modules.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
AEC-Q100 Grade 0 qualification Validated for operation from –40 °C to +150 °C - meets automotive powertrain reliability requirements without derating.
Embedded data EEPROM 640 byte true EEPROM with 300 kcycle write endurance - eliminates need for external nonvolatile memory in cost-sensitive nodes like door modules.
Advanced control timer (TIM1) 16-bit timer with 4 CAPCOM channels, 3 complementary outputs, and dead-time insertion - enables direct driving of 3-phase motor gate drivers in HVAC blower control.
LIN 2.2 UART Hardware-accelerated LIN transceiver with auto-resync and checksum generation - reduces CPU load and ensures protocol-compliant communication in body networks.
Low-power modes Wait, Auto-wakeup, and Halt modes with clock gating - achieves sub-1 µA standby current for always-on LIN slave nodes in sleep mode.
Analog watchdog Configurable threshold monitoring on ADC inputs - triggers interrupt on out-of-range sensor readings (e.g., overheating detection) without software polling.

FAQ

Is STM8AF6246ITCX pin-compatible with other STM8AF62xx variants?

Yes - STM8AF6246ITCX shares the LQFP32 pinout with STM8AF6226 and STM8AF6266, including identical power, reset, SWIM, and peripheral pin assignments. However, memory size and some option byte configurations differ, requiring firmware verification during substitution.

Does STM8AF6246ITCX support debug during runtime without halting execution?

No - it uses Single-Wire Interface Module (SWIM) for in-circuit debugging, which requires entering a debug mode that pauses CPU execution. Real-time trace or non-intrusive monitoring is not supported; developers rely on SWIM breakpoints and register inspection during halted states.

What is the maximum allowed VDD slew rate during power-up?

The datasheet specifies a minimum VDD ramp time of 1 ms from 0 to 2.4 V to ensure proper POR circuit activation. Exceeding 10 V/ms slew rate risks incomplete reset assertion and undefined register states, particularly affecting Flash and EEPROM controller initialization.

Can the internal 16 MHz RC oscillator meet LIN baud rate accuracy requirements?

Yes - the factory-trimmed 16 MHz RC oscillator achieves ±2 % accuracy over –40 to 125 °C, sufficient for LIN 2.2 slave-mode operation (±1.5 % tolerance). For master-mode or tighter timing, external crystal or ceramic resonator is recommended.
